An entire floor at the University of Tampa dorms got in a bit of trouble.

Prospective students and their parents were touring the honors floor last weekend, and it seems that some of the residents there wanted to give them some inside information. So they put up a note to the visitors. It detailed “what they don’t tell you on the tour,” describing sex and drinking in the dorms. Bulletin board letters were also rearranged to say something offensive.

No one ‘fessed up to it, so the entire floor was disciplined. By writing lines.

…all residents on the floor were told they had to write the 30 lines or their housing would be terminated…

What? I guess Bart Simpson is now a resident assistant at the University of Tampa. Seriously:
